Maximizing Crushing Capacity: Understanding the Role of Optimal Feed Size in Hammer Crushers

Getting the feed size just right is actually pretty important if you want your hammer crushers to work as efficiently as possible. It really impacts how much you can crush and also how much you'll end up spending on maintenance. I read somewhere from the National Stone, Sand & Gravel Association that tweaking the feed size could boost your throughput by up to 30%. That makes sense because smaller pieces tend to break down easier, which in turn uses less energy. Now, the perfect size kinda depends on what material you're working with and the specific design of your hammer mill. Usually, though, most folks keep it between 50 and 200 millimeters.

On top of that, the American Institute of Mining, Metallurgical, and Petroleum Engineers says that keeping a steady feed size not only helps your crusher run more smoothly but also keeps your hammers from wearing out too fast. It’s a good idea to set up your feed system so there’s a constant flow of material – this leads to a more consistent product and less downtime. Plus, adding screens to control the feed size can seriously cut down on costs related to wear and tear, potentially saving you over 15% every year. So, basically, understanding and managing the feed size isn’t just a good idea — it’s a game-changer for making your hammer crushers work better and last longer.

Improving Hammer Durability: The Impact of Material Selection and Design on Performance

When you're trying to get the most out of your hammer crusher, one of the most important things to consider is how durable the hammers are. Picking the right materials and designing them thoughtfully can really make a difference in how well they perform. Using high-quality steel alloys, for example, can give you better toughness and wear resistance, helping the hammers hold up against the tough materials you're crushing. Also, paying attention to the design — like how the weight is distributed — can improve impact performance and help reduce wear and tear over time.

Now, to really make those hammers last longer, here are some handy tips: go for materials that handle impact and fatigue well—that way, they’ll keep going strong for longer. Make sure your design details, like the thickness and shape, are spot on since these can influence how much kinetic energy is transferred during impact. And don’t forget to regularly check and maintain your crusher — catching signs of wear early on means you can swap out parts before they cause bigger problems, keeping your operation smooth and efficient. If you keep these points in mind, you'll not only boost the durability of your hammers but also get the most out of your entire crusher setup.

Energy Consumption Metrics: Evaluating the Power Usage of Hammer Crushers in Material Processing

When you're looking at how well hammer crushers perform in material processing, energy use really stands out as a key factor. Those metrics tell you a lot about how much power the equipment consumes and how that impacts your overall costs. By keeping an eye on the energy used during crushing, companies can spot chances to optimize things — which can mean cutting down on waste and getting more done in less time. It’s pretty important to track how many kilowatt-hours you’re using per ton of material — that’s the best way to see how you’re doing and know when you need to make some changes.

Plus, understanding what affects energy consumption can really help in making smarter decisions. Stuff like the type of material, the size of the feed, or how fast the crusher is running all play a role. And don’t forget, regular maintenance is a game-changer—it keeps the equipment running smoothly and stops it from wasting extra power. When you take these things into account, not only can you improve the efficiency of your hammer crushers, but you’re also helping out the environment a bit — reducing your carbon footprint and running a more sustainable operation.

Routine Maintenance Practices: Key Procedures to Enhance Longevity and Reliability of Hammer Crushers

Taking good care of your hammer crusher isn't just about maintenance—it's really about making sure it keeps running smoothly and lasts longer. One of the best tricks? Make it a habit to inspect the machine regularly. Just a quick check of the hammers and liners for signs of wear can save you a lot of headaches down the line—breakdowns are never fun. Also, don’t forget about lubrication. Keeping all those moving parts well-oiled helps reduce friction and stops overheating, which in turn can really boost the lifespan of your equipment.

: What is the role of optimal feed size in hammer crushers?

: Optimal feed size is crucial for maximizing efficiency in hammer crushers, as it significantly influences both crushing capacity and operational costs. Smaller feed sizes can improve throughput by up to 30% due to better particle breakdown.

What is the recommended feed size range for hammer crushers?

The ideal feed size varies depending on the material type and specific design of the hammer mill but generally falls within the range of 50-200mm for most applications.

How does maintaining consistent feed size impact hammer crushers?

Maintaining a consistent feed size enhances overall crusher performance, minimizes wear on hammers, and can lead to a more uniform product and reduced downtime.

What are the benefits of implementing screen systems to regulate feed size?

Screen systems can lead to significant reductions in costs associated with excessive wear and maintenance, potentially saving operations over 15% in annual costs.
